rome8180 said:
According to Topher's SportVU stats, Matt Jones grades out very well defensively. Since those stats deal with ppp scored against him, I find them more credible than DRTG.

1. Yes.
2. DRTG should pretty much have no credibility whatsoever. It's really mostly a measure of defensive rebounding, which is important, but already has its own stats.
 
Those SportsVU stats show that Matt Jones is in the 83rd percentile of all college basketball players in terms of ppp against in iso situations, which means, even if we regard ppp against in iso situations to be an all-encompassing defensive measure, Matt Jones is about the 600th best defensive player in the country. This is not very close to being the best defensive player in the country.
